There seems to be a lot of backlash out there about the validity of IT certifications and whether they help you all. Many say they are a waste of time and don't really prove anything.
In this video, I want to talk about it given my experience with getting a few certifications as well as being in the industry 7 years.
I'll give 3 reasons why I think self-taught developers and DevOps engineers SHOULD get certified, offer my suggestions for courses and paths, and end with a few warnings.

I have a BSCS with a minor in Software Engineering, graduated in 1994. I went the certification route instead of a MSCS. I have about 18 different certs, 5 of them AWS. What you said about not puffing up is very true. I went the cert route because it kept me up to date with technology, the cloud wasn't even a thing in 1994! I treated all my certs like the final semester exam in college. Learned a lot of knowledge and can demonstrate what I know with a certification but I know the only way to gain expertise is hands-on. I recommend others working on certs, once they pass they should put together a video showing them implementing solving some problem - like design & implement Spotify, etc. Use screen capture software showing how you are doing this implementation and build up a portfolio of solutions. Use both the web UI and TerraForm to build out these environments. Good luck!

TLDR: 1. Certifications can add to a self-taught developer's credibility and show potential employers that they are serious about their pursuit. 2. Certifications can accelerate learning and fill gaps in knowledge, making it easier to become a well-rounded developer. 3. Certifications demonstrate drive and passion for the industry, which is appreciated by employers. 4. It is important to choose the right certification, such as the official associate-level exam for a major cloud. 5. Udemy courses are a great resource for studying for certifications, and discounts can often be found. 6. Don't let certifications go to your head or distract from other important aspects of career growth. 7. It is crucial to actually learn the material in certifications by doing hands-on work and understanding concepts beyond just memorizing answers.

Spot on. 15 years of experience and a computer science degree but I have found certifications to be useful if you're really interested in learning. Also, sometimes, there is no other way to get recruiters to notice you. Even if you know your stuff but have had no actual job experience, recruiters who don't believe in hands-on challenges would have no other way to prove that you really know what you claim to know or that at least you're get up to speed fast once on the job. Sometimes certs show show the discipline to go out and learn as well as interest in the field. And as you mentioned in the case of security plus, you really get to know stuff you're have not thought about which helps you communicate better with other teams and even might lead you to find other areas that might interest you more. One more thing, certifications like the AWS ones that require you to take them again every 3 years keep you updated on what's going on in the industry even if you're not working in that specific area for example. Yes, as long as you're not just a certification chaser, ignore the haters.
